Unverified reports indicate Iran targeted another vessel off Oman, escalating regional risks to oil shipping lanes.

Iran reportedly struck a second tanker in the Persian Gulf near Oman, setting the vessel ablaze, according to unverified social media footage. The incident follows a confirmed August 8 attack on an Emirati tanker, which drew condemnation from Gulf states and the UK Maritime Trade Operations.

The latest strike, if confirmed, marks a sharp escalation in regional tensions, with two attacks in under a week. The August 8 incident involved an ADNOC-linked vessel and disrupted shipping routes, though no major supply disruptions were reported. Analysts warn further attacks could tighten oil market conditions.

Markets have yet to react significantly, but traders are monitoring developments for potential supply chain disruptions in a key chokepoint for global oil flows.
